    If you actually like how Cadence sound, then that's too easy. I didn't think you'd heard any of them and were going on looks or other's opinions.

    If you actually look at Alpine's prices, you'll see that they are very competitive with Pioneer, Clarion and Kenwood these days. Pioneer's TS-W306C (and old 305C's) are very good value for money subs.
